What are biomedical engineers currently working on?

Biomedical engineers focus on advances in technology and medicine to develop new devices and equipment for improving human health. For example, they might design software to run medical equipment or computer simulations to test new drug therapies.

What are some examples of bioengineering?

Examples of bioengineering include:

  • artificial hips, knees and other joints.
  • ultrasound, MRI and other medical imaging techniques.
  • using engineered organisms for chemical and pharmaceutical manufacturing.

What technology is used in bioengineering?

Biomedical Engineers use a variety of tools, materials, and technology in their daily activities. Tools include cardiac pacemakers or other implantable devices, cardiac devices analyzers and testing equipment, fatigue testers, MRI and CT scanners, spine simulators, ultrasound scanners, and physiological recorders.

What are the chances of advancement in a biomedical engineer?

Advancement Possibilities and Employment Outlook Advancement usually depends on education and experience. Biomedical engineers who work in research can become project leaders or administrators of entire research programs. They can also become managers in hospitals or manufacturing companies.

What subjects are in biomedical engineering?

Check out the following subjects included in a diploma in Biomedical Engineering Syllabus:

  • Engineering Chemistry.
  • Human Anatomy.
  • Medical Electronics.
  • Analytical and Optical Instrumentation.
  • Medical Sensors and Measurement Techniques.
  • Diagnostic Medical Instrumentation.
  • Engineering Physics.
  • Critical Care Instrumentation.

What is one new technology in the bioengineering field?

Bioprinting, an emerging technology for creating living tissue and organs in the lab, is one way in which biomedical engineers are exploring how to solve the soaring demand for organ transplants.

What is one product that bioengineers produce?

Digital hearing aids, implantable defibrillators, artificial heart valves, and pacemakers are all bioengineering products that help people combat disease and disability.

What is Biomedical Engineering and why study it?

Biomedical engineering is a field that entails development of both devices and procedures that improve the lives of patients and allow healthcare professionals to solve problems more effectively.
